Tuesday, November 21, 2017

Skype Vanishes From App Stores in China, Including Apple’s

Posted by AST on 5:18 PM with No comments

By PAUL MOZUR from NYT Business Day http://nyti.ms/2iCppjr
Categories: ,

Related Posts:

0 comments:

Post a Comment